DDB Sydney and the NSW Police Department have released a print campaign to raise awareness of the fact that the number of teenagers dying as a result of listening to ipods while crossing the road is beginning to reach “epidemic proportions”. Seems like an interesting ad, the execution is great, but I think it could use a bit of variation in my opinion (The road location and the Ipod models, etc). 

I would say this would be a very nice ambient idea!
